PPC Section 339 | Wrongful restraint:

Text of PPC Section 339

 

Wrongful restraint:

Whoever voluntarily obstructs any person so as to prevent that person from proceeding in any direction in which that person has a right to proceed, is said wrongfully to restrain that person.

Exception: The obstruction of a private way over land or water, which a person in good faith believes himself to have a lawful right to obstruct, is not an offence within the meaning of this section.
 

Illustration

A obstructs a path along which Z has a right to pass, A not believing in good faith that he has a right to stop the path, Z is thereby prevented from passing. A wrongfully restrains Z.
